Summary¶
This is a TableView that is both an TableView and has ReactiveObject powers (i.e. you can call RaiseAndSetIfChanged).

Properties¶
| Name | Summary |
|---|---|
| Changing | Gets an observable that fires before a property is about to be changed. Note that this should not fire duplicate change notifications if a property is set to the same... |
| Changed | Gets an Observable that fires after a property has changed. Note that this should not fire duplicate change notifications if a property is set to the same value multiple... |
| ThrownExceptions | Gets a observable which will fire whenever an exception would normally terminate ReactiveUI internal state. |
| Activated | Gets a observable which is triggered when the ViewModel is activated. |
| Deactivated | Gets a observable which is triggered when the ViewModel is deactivated. |
